1dcae5b9eSmrg#  Copyright 2005 Red Hat, Inc.
2dcae5b9eSmrg#
3dcae5b9eSmrg#  Permission to use, copy, modify, distribute, and sell this software
4dcae5b9eSmrg#  and its documentation for any purpose is hereby granted without
5dcae5b9eSmrg#  fee, provided that the above copyright notice appear in all copies
6dcae5b9eSmrg#  and that both that copyright notice and this permission notice
7dcae5b9eSmrg#  appear in supporting documentation, and that the name of Red Hat
8dcae5b9eSmrg#  not be used in advertising or publicity pertaining to distribution
9dcae5b9eSmrg#  of the software without specific, written prior permission.  Red
10dcae5b9eSmrg#  Hat makes no representations about the suitability of this software
11dcae5b9eSmrg#  for any purpose.  It is provided "as is" without express or implied
12dcae5b9eSmrg#  warranty.
13dcae5b9eSmrg#
14dcae5b9eSmrg#  RED HAT DISCLAIMS ALL WARRANTIES WITH REGARD TO THIS SOFTWARE,
15dcae5b9eSmrg#  IN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S, IN
16dcae5b9eSmrg#  NO EVENT SHALL RED HAT BE LIABLE FOR ANY SPECIAL, INDIRECT OR
17dcae5b9eSmrg#  C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M LOSS
18dcae5b9eSmrg#  O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T,
19dcae5b9eSmrg#  NEGLIGENCE O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N
20dcae5b9eSmrg#  CONNECTION WITH THE USE OR PERFORMANCE OF THIS SOFTWARE.
21dcae5b9eSmrg
22dcae5b9eSmrgBDF2UCS_FONT_FILES = \
23dcae5b9eSmrg	lubB08 \
24dcae5b9eSmrg	lubB10 \
25dcae5b9eSmrg	lubB12 \
26dcae5b9eSmrg	lubB14 \
27dcae5b9eSmrg	lubB18 \
28dcae5b9eSmrg	lubB19 \
29dcae5b9eSmrg	lubB24 \
30dcae5b9eSmrg	lubBI08 \
31dcae5b9eSmrg	lubBI10 \
32dcae5b9eSmrg	lubBI12 \
33dcae5b9eSmrg	lubBI14 \
34dcae5b9eSmrg	lubBI18 \
35dcae5b9eSmrg	lubBI19 \
36dcae5b9eSmrg	lubBI24 \
37dcae5b9eSmrg	lubI08 \
38dcae5b9eSmrg	lubI10 \
39dcae5b9eSmrg	lubI12 \
40dcae5b9eSmrg	lubI14 \
41dcae5b9eSmrg	lubI18 \
42dcae5b9eSmrg	lubI19 \
43dcae5b9eSmrg	lubI24 \
44dcae5b9eSmrg	luBIS08 \
45dcae5b9eSmrg	luBIS10 \
46dcae5b9eSmrg	luBIS12 \
47dcae5b9eSmrg	luBIS14 \
48dcae5b9eSmrg	luBIS18 \
49dcae5b9eSmrg	luBIS19 \
50dcae5b9eSmrg	luBIS24 \
51dcae5b9eSmrg	lubR08 \
52dcae5b9eSmrg	lubR10 \
53dcae5b9eSmrg	lubR12 \
54dcae5b9eSmrg	lubR14 \
55dcae5b9eSmrg	lubR18 \
56dcae5b9eSmrg	lubR19 \
57dcae5b9eSmrg	lubR24 \
58dcae5b9eSmrg	luBS08 \
59dcae5b9eSmrg	luBS10 \
60dcae5b9eSmrg	luBS12 \
61dcae5b9eSmrg	luBS14 \
62dcae5b9eSmrg	luBS18 \
63dcae5b9eSmrg	luBS19 \
64dcae5b9eSmrg	luBS24 \
65dcae5b9eSmrg	luIS08 \
66dcae5b9eSmrg	luIS10 \
67dcae5b9eSmrg	luIS12 \
68dcae5b9eSmrg	luIS14 \
69dcae5b9eSmrg	luIS18 \
70dcae5b9eSmrg	luIS19 \
71dcae5b9eSmrg	luIS24 \
72dcae5b9eSmrg	luRS08 \
73dcae5b9eSmrg	luRS10 \
74dcae5b9eSmrg	luRS12 \
75dcae5b9eSmrg	luRS14 \
76dcae5b9eSmrg	luRS18 \
77dcae5b9eSmrg	luRS19 \
78dcae5b9eSmrg	luRS24
79dcae5b9eSmrgFONT_FILES = $(BDF2UCS_FONT_FILES)
80dcae5b9eSmrg
81dcae5b9eSmrgBDF_FILES = $(FONT_FILES:%=%.bdf)
825b28e182SmrgPCF_FILES = $(FONT_FILES:%=%.pcf$(COMPRESS_SUFFIX))
83dcae5b9eSmrg
84dcae5b9eSmrgif ISO8859_1
85dcae5b9eSmrgISO8859_1_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-1.bdf)
865b28e182SmrgISO8859_1_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-1.pcf$(COMPRESS_SUFFIX))
87dcae5b9eSmrgendif
88dcae5b9eSmrg
89dcae5b9eSmrgif ISO8859_2
90dcae5b9eSmrgISO8859_2_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-2.bdf)
915b28e182SmrgISO8859_2_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-2.pcf$(COMPRESS_SUFFIX))
92dcae5b9eSmrgendif
93dcae5b9eSmrg
94dcae5b9eSmrgif ISO8859_3
95dcae5b9eSmrgISO8859_3_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-3.bdf)
965b28e182SmrgISO8859_3_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-3.pcf$(COMPRESS_SUFFIX))
97dcae5b9eSmrgendif
98dcae5b9eSmrg
99dcae5b9eSmrgif ISO8859_4
100dcae5b9eSmrgISO8859_4_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-4.bdf)
1015b28e182SmrgISO8859_4_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-4.pcf$(COMPRESS_SUFFIX))
102dcae5b9eSmrgendif
103dcae5b9eSmrg
104dcae5b9eSmrgif ISO8859_9
105dcae5b9eSmrgISO8859_9_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-9.bdf)
1065b28e182SmrgISO8859_9_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-9.pcf$(COMPRESS_SUFFIX))
107dcae5b9eSmrgendif
108dcae5b9eSmrg
109dcae5b9eSmrgif ISO8859_10
110dcae5b9eSmrgISO8859_10_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-10.bdf)
1115b28e182SmrgISO8859_10_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-10.pcf$(COMPRESS_SUFFIX))
112dcae5b9eSmrgendif
113dcae5b9eSmrg
114dcae5b9eSmrgif ISO8859_13
115dcae5b9eSmrgISO8859_13_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-13.bdf)
1165b28e182SmrgISO8859_13_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-13.pcf$(COMPRESS_SUFFIX))
117dcae5b9eSmrgendif
118dcae5b9eSmrg
119dcae5b9eSmrgif ISO8859_14
120dcae5b9eSmrgISO8859_14_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-14.bdf)
1215b28e182SmrgISO8859_14_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-14.pcf$(COMPRESS_SUFFIX))
122dcae5b9eSmrgendif
123dcae5b9eSmrg
124dcae5b9eSmrgif ISO8859_15
125dcae5b9eSmrgISO8859_15_BDF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-15.bdf)
1265b28e182SmrgISO8859_15_PCF_FILES = $(BDF2UCS_FONT_FILES:%=%-ISO8859-15.pcf$(COMPRESS_SUFFIX))
127dcae5b9eSmrgendif
128dcae5b9eSmrg
129dcae5b9eSmrgUTIL_DIR = @MAPFILES_PATH@
130dcae5b9eSmrg
1315b28e182SmrgSUFFIXES = .bdf .pcf$(COMPRESS_SUFFIX) \
132dcae5b9eSmrg	-ISO8859-1.bdf \
133dcae5b9eSmrg	-ISO8859-2.bdf \
134dcae5b9eSmrg	-ISO8859-3.bdf \
135dcae5b9eSmrg	-ISO8859-4.bdf \
136dcae5b9eSmrg	-ISO8859-9.bdf \
137dcae5b9eSmrg	-ISO8859-10.bdf \
138dcae5b9eSmrg	-ISO8859-13.bdf \
139dcae5b9eSmrg	-ISO8859-14.bdf \
140dcae5b9eSmrg	-ISO8859-15.bdf
141dcae5b9eSmrg
1425b28e182Smrg.bdf.pcf$(COMPRESS_SUFFIX):
143dcae5b9eSmrg	@rm -f $@
14415adf0bfSmrg	$(AM_V_GEN)$(BDFTOPCF) -t $< | $(COMPRESS) $(COMPRESS_FLAGS) > $@
145dcae5b9eSmrg
146dcae5b9eSmrg.bdf-ISO8859-1.bdf:
147dcae5b9eSmrg	@rm -f $@
1485b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-1 ISO8859-1
149dcae5b9eSmrg
150dcae5b9eSmrg.bdf-ISO8859-2.bdf:
151dcae5b9eSmrg	@rm -f $@
1525b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-2 ISO8859-2
153dcae5b9eSmrg
154dcae5b9eSmrg.bdf-ISO8859-3.bdf:
155dcae5b9eSmrg	@rm -f $@
1565b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-3 ISO8859-3
157dcae5b9eSmrg
158dcae5b9eSmrg.bdf-ISO8859-4.bdf:
159dcae5b9eSmrg	@rm -f $@
1605b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-4 ISO8859-4
161dcae5b9eSmrg
162dcae5b9eSmrg.bdf-ISO8859-9.bdf:
163dcae5b9eSmrg	@rm -f $@
1645b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-9 ISO8859-9
165dcae5b9eSmrg
166dcae5b9eSmrg.bdf-ISO8859-10.bdf:
167dcae5b9eSmrg	@rm -f $@
1685b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-10 ISO8859-10
169dcae5b9eSmrg
170dcae5b9eSmrg.bdf-ISO8859-13.bdf:
171dcae5b9eSmrg	@rm -f $@
1725b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-13 ISO8859-13
173dcae5b9eSmrg
174dcae5b9eSmrg.bdf-ISO8859-14.bdf:
175dcae5b9eSmrg	@rm -f $@
1765b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-14 ISO8859-14
177dcae5b9eSmrg
178dcae5b9eSmrg.bdf-ISO8859-15.bdf:
179dcae5b9eSmrg	@rm -f $@
1805b28e182Smrg	$(AM_V_GEN)$(UCS2ANY) $< $(UTIL_DIR)/map-ISO8859-15 ISO8859-15
181dcae5b9eSmrg
182dcae5b9eSmrgfontdir = @FONTDIR@
183dcae5b9eSmrgfont_DATA = \
184dcae5b9eSmrg	$(PCF_FILES) \
185dcae5b9eSmrg	$(ISO8859_1_PCF_FILES) \
186dcae5b9eSmrg	$(ISO8859_2_PCF_FILES) \
187dcae5b9eSmrg	$(ISO8859_3_PCF_FILES) \
188dcae5b9eSmrg	$(ISO8859_4_PCF_FILES) \
189dcae5b9eSmrg	$(ISO8859_9_PCF_FILES) \
190dcae5b9eSmrg	$(ISO8859_10_PCF_FILES) \
191dcae5b9eSmrg	$(ISO8859_13_PCF_FILES) \
192dcae5b9eSmrg	$(ISO8859_14_PCF_FILES) \
193dcae5b9eSmrg	$(ISO8859_15_PCF_FILES)
194dcae5b9eSmrgBUILT_BDF_FILES = \
195dcae5b9eSmrg	$(ISO8859_1_BDF_FILES) \
196dcae5b9eSmrg	$(ISO8859_2_BDF_FILES) \
197dcae5b9eSmrg	$(ISO8859_3_BDF_FILES) \
198dcae5b9eSmrg	$(ISO8859_4_BDF_FILES) \
199dcae5b9eSmrg	$(ISO8859_9_BDF_FILES) \
200dcae5b9eSmrg	$(ISO8859_10_BDF_FILES) \
201dcae5b9eSmrg	$(ISO8859_13_BDF_FILES) \
202dcae5b9eSmrg	$(ISO8859_14_BDF_FILES) \
203dcae5b9eSmrg	$(ISO8859_15_BDF_FILES)
204dcae5b9eSmrgCLEANFILES = $(font_DATA) $(BUILT_BDF_FILES)
205dcae5b9eSmrg
20615adf0bfSmrgEXTRA_DIST = $(BDF_FILES) LU_LEGALNOTICE README.md
207dcae5b9eSmrg
208f1e20f77SmrgMAINTAINERCLEANFILES = ChangeLog INSTALL
209f1e20f77Smrg
210dcae5b9eSmrgall-local: $(BUILT_BDF_FILES) $(font_DATA)
211dcae5b9eSmrg
212dcae5b9eSmrginstall-data-hook:
21315adf0bfSmrg	@rm -f $(DESTDIR)$(fontdir)/fonts.dir
214dcae5b9eSmrg	$(MKFONTDIR) $(DESTDIR)$(fontdir)
2155b28e182Smrg	@RUN_FCCACHE@
216dcae5b9eSmrg
217dcae5b9eSmrgdistuninstallcheck:
218dcae5b9eSmrg	@:
2195b28e182Smrg
2205b28e182Smrg
221f1e20f77Smrg.PHONY: ChangeLog INSTALL
222f1e20f77Smrg
223f1e20f77SmrgINSTALL:
224f1e20f77Smrg	$(INSTALL_CMD)
2255b28e182Smrg
2265b28e182SmrgChangeLog:
2275b28e182Smrg	$(CHANGELOG_CMD)
2285b28e182Smrg
229f1e20f77Smrgdist-hook: ChangeLog INSTALL
230